Cheap Supercomputers

In 1997, IBM’s Deep Blue supercomputer beat world chess champion Gary Kasparov. Today you can build a more powerful machine for less than $2,500 in an 11? x 12? x 17? box. That works out to less than $100 per gigaflop as of January, 2007.
